All hijinks aside, we (and Araragi) finally learn what happened to Karen when she met up with Kaiki, at least from what Tsukihi and Hanekawa know. Kaiki is a supernatural twist on the most modern day of villains – the heartless, capitalistic con man, the likes of which can be seen in the Ponzi schemers who have bilked many out of their life savings. These individuals have a flawed conception of money’s value, and have no scruples to prevent them from making and taking money in the most unethical ways – because in the end, they believe they are still doing some good by putting that money back into the economy. And just like those real life villains, Kaiki sits at the head of a table in a conference room, ready to swindle another hapless victim – except instead of going after well-heeled people, he goes after the easiest of prey: middle school students. For me, these things made him a villain that is way easier to hate than most of the ones we encounter in fiction.

Kaiki is quite the impressive villain too. Everything he does suggests that he’s always one step ahead of Karen. He didn’t even flinch when he found out that she had tricked him, he easily figured out that someone had helped her find him, and somehow, he was prepared for a confrontation with her as well. All he had to do was put on his white gloves, touch her forehead, and she was afflicted. I’m not quite clear about how the disease works either – does it prey on her imagination? Kaiki is quite possibly the most economical villain as well. There’s also nothing that can get your blood boiling quite like seeing a man raid the wallet of a helpless fifteen year old girl – especially when he does it as a payment for the very acts that incapacitated her.

Araragi may be accused of being a pervert all the time, but one thing he can never be accused of is indifference, especially towards the people he cares about. He may need Karen to point it out to him, but just like her, he cannot stand idly by when someone needs help – and in this case, it’s his own sister. The dynamics between the sisters and their brother has been one of the most pleasant surprises in this series so far; it somehow manages to feel like a perfectly natural sibling relationship. In other shows, a scene where the brother gives his sister a sponge bath would have heavy undertones, but so far this feels as natural as you could expect a sibling sponge bath to be, which I admit isn’t saying much. In any case, Karen is so relaxed she can even spout off a hilarious haiku – before becoming serious and telling him what really happened between her and Kaiki.

Karen is in many ways, just like her brother. They both realize that life is more than money, even if they differ on the exact percentages. If I had to guess, I’d say her personality is probably similar to what Araragi’s was like when he was younger. Like Hanekawa alluded to in the previous episode, he sees some of himself in Karen, which is probably why he’s now patient with her, gives her good advice, and why he will go to any distance to alleviate her suffering, having already experienced it himself.
